Comprehensive Chimney Sweeping and Creosote Elimination

Safeguard your property by removing soot and creosote before they develop into a fire hazard. You'll lower chimney temperatures, optimize draft, and maintain combustion byproducts venting safely outdoors. Initialize with a cool system, proper PPE, and containment to protect interiors. Execute flue brushing with properly dimensioned poly or steel rods, working top-to-bottom to remove all stages of buildup. Vacuum with a HEPA system to control fine particulates. Perform creosote testing to identify glazed deposits that require mechanical scraping or chemical treatment. Clean the smoke shelf, firebox, and damper tracks, and verify the cap and spark arrestor are clear. Remove debris safely in metal containers. Conclude with airflow verification and odor checks to verify effective removal and reliable draft for safe operation.

Thorough Safety Inspections and Evaluations

Before starting your first fire of the season, schedule a comprehensive inspection according to NFPA 211 to ensure the proper condition and compliance of your heating system. Level I examines clearances and general condition, while Level II includes video scanning of flues and accessible areas. The most thorough Level III inspection investigates hard-to-reach spaces when serious issues are identified.

During your assessment, we document the condition of the liner, combustible clearances, and crown and cap and termination heights, and draft performance. We perform ventilation testing to verify appropriate air supply and exhaust function. Our inspection includes the condition of the damper, firebox, and smoke chamber, gas log safety, appliance connections, and CO pathways. You'll obtain a comprehensive assessment with images and recommendations to optimize system efficiency and resolve safety issues.

Solving Problems with Draft, Odor, and Smoke

After upgrading inserts and controls, ensuring proper system airflow is crucial. Poor draft, smoke rollout, and odors commonly result from improper pressure, clogged flues, or misaligned damper and cap configurations. Our team evaluates stack effect, uses manometers for draft measurement, and confirms cross-sectional dimensions, flue liner integrity, and chimney height.

We resolve obstructions, clear creosote deposits, and optimize airflow balancing between the firebox, makeup air, and exhaust. You'll receive tuned combustion air, calibrated dampers, and tight gasketing to eliminate smoke spillage. We repair ash dump problems, smoke chamber alignment issues, and improperly fitted hearth units.

To manage odors, we focus on void sealing and ventilation enhancement and specify dry fuel and proper cures for masonry. In windy zones, we add baffled caps. We'll validate results through smoke testing and CO level verification for complete safety.
